Windows repl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or outdated windows and installing new, more efficient models. This process typically includes measuring the existing openings, selecting the right window style and material, and professionally installing the new units to ensure a proper fit. Replacing windows can improve the overall appearance of a property, enhance energy efficiency, and increase indoor comfort. These services are often chosen when windows become difficult to open or close, develop drafts, or show signs of significant damage or deterioration.

This service helps address common problems such as drafts, leaks, and difficulty operating windows. Over time, windows can warp, crack, or become foggy, reducing their effectiveness and compromising insulation. Faulty or aging windows can lead to higher energy bills by allowing heat to escape during winter or enter during summer. Replacing them with modern, energy-efficient options can reduce these issues and create a more comfortable living environment. Additionally, new windows can enhance security and reduce outdoor noise, making a home safer and quieter.

Homeowners usually turn to window replacement services when their current windows no longer perform as they should. Signs indicating a need for replacement include drafts, cond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ing, or visible damage like cracks or rot. Windows that are outdated or no longer match the style of the home can also be replaced to update the property’s look. The overview below groups typical Windows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lebanon,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or window replacements or repairs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600 per window.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for standard sizes and simple repairs. Larger or more complex projects can exceed this range but are less common.

Mid-Range Replacements - Replacing multiple windows or upgrading to energy-efficient models us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for a set of standard-sized units. These projects are common and often include additional features like upgraded frames or glass options.

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of all windows in a home can range from $5,000 to $15,000 depending on the number of windows and selected materials. Many homeowners opt for this level of upgrade when renovating or improving energy efficiency.

Larger or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ex window replacement projects, such as custom sizes or specialty designs, can reach $20,000 or more. These projects are less frequent but are handled by local pros equipped for high-end or unique installations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Are there different types of windows available for replacement? Yes, options include double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, among others, to match different functional and aesthetic preferences.

What should I consider when selecting a window material? Factors like durability, maintenance requirements, insulation properties, and appearance influence the choice of window materials such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um.
